14.29 Report

Opened fine.

I loaded several large Tiff files, opened the Timeline and moved one to the back (leaving a hole), then added a new Tiff and it showed as the end and I was able to successfully drag it to the fill the hole. 

I selected several tiffs, one of which was square (the rest were 1.9 full frame), and it successfully told me that there were multiple sizes and I was able to pull down to make them all full frame.

I have forgotten to mention this before. Perhaps there is no correct flag in my files to indicate that they are in 2020 color space. I’ll include one with this email. I hoped that I could select them all and select the 2020 but that pull down was grey. I was able to do it one by one. (But, that is no fun!)

I was able to ‘upscale’ the 2 track audio to 5.1, though if it plays like the graph looks, it will be very center heavy. I haven’t done this before and don’t know what it is supposed to do, but I don’t have 6 channel playback to try it with. 

I made a DCP.

I made a DCP. It opened, shows the first frame, but gave this crash message immediately after hitting Play. It played music for 5 seconds then stopped. I said No and it gave the 2nd error. DOM Player version 15.42. Went back to several Player versions which did the same.

DOM Player version 15.32 works. 

I played other earlier DCPs. Same problem with player 42 and earlier. 32 works with them too.

I have a new version of DCP-o-matic here:

https://dcpomatic.com/rc-download

There have been some bug fixes, but more importantly this version is built
against a newer version of the macOS SDK than previous versions, and has a
number of changes to comply with changes in Apple's notorization
requirements.

I was hoping to leave these fixes until 2.16.0 but Apple have quietly
changed some things and forced my hand.

I would be very grateful if anybody could take the time to test it.

It won't run on anything earlier than macOS Mavericks but I will upload a
different version for old OS versions soon.
